Join the International Association of Deposit Insurers (IADI) and Macroeconomic and Financial Management Institute of Eastern and Southern Africa (MEFMI) for the joint virtual workshop on Fund Investment Management for Deposit Insurance Systems.

The IADI Core Principles for Effective Deposit Insurance Systems, specifically the Core Principle on Sources and Uses of Funds requires that the deposit insurer be responsible for sound investment and management of its funds. The investment policy for its funds aims at ensuring that adequate risk management policies and procedures, internal controls, and disclosure and reporting systems are in place. The virtual event seeks to provide participants with guidance to design and implement investment and risk management policies for the deposit insurance fund that comply with IADI Core Principles for Effective Deposit Insurance Systems.
